Cruise Lines on the Mekong River

The Mekong is home to some of the world’s finest luxury river cruise operators. Emerald Cruises offers the bespoke Emerald Harmony, designed to sail directly into Ho Chi Minh City. Scenic’s ultra-luxury Scenic Spirit delivers truly all-inclusive comfort for just 68 guests, while Uniworld’s Mekong Jewel provides an all-suite boutique experience. AmaWaterways brings warm hospitality and cultural depth, and Viking offers destination-focused journeys with Scandinavian-style elegance.

Where Do Mekong River Cruises Start and End?

Most Mekong river cruises sail between Ho Chi Minh City in Vietnam and Siem Reap in Cambodia, combining the energy of the Delta with the spiritual wonder of Angkor. Itineraries typically include Phnom Penh and several rural villages along the way, often paired with hotel stays before or after the cruise for a complete Indochina journey.

When is the Best Time to Cruise the Mekong River?

The Mekong River is best cruised between November and April, when warm days and lower humidity create ideal conditions for temple visits and walking tours. From May to October, the Green Season transforms the region into a lush paradise, with vibrant landscapes, higher water levels and fewer crowds, offering a wonderfully atmospheric alternative.
